Richard Rosser is a filmmaker, author, and educator whose passion for helping others communicate through story has led him to exploring business consulting and artificial intelligence. Listen to JJRR 107 as Richard describes the moment he discovered ChatGPT4 and how he knew a new story was unfolding for Hollywood and us all. Recently incorporating AI as a collaborative tool for his work, Richard has found a quick audience training others how to incorporate AI / ChatGPT4 into their workflows.
